• 제목/요약/키워드: 소프트웨어 고장

검색결과 332건 처리시간 0.026초

대수형 학습효과에 근거한 소프트웨어 신뢰모형에 관한 통계적 공정관리 비교 연구 (The Assessing Comparative Study for Statistical Process Control of Software Reliability Model Based on Logarithmic Learning Effects)

  • 김경수;김희철
    • 디지털융복합연구
    • /
    • 제11권12호
    • /
    • pp.319-326
    • /
    • 2013
  • 소프트웨어의 디버깅 오류의 발생 시간에 의존하는 많은 소프트웨어 신뢰성 모델이 연구되었다. 소프트웨어 오류 탐색 기법은 사전에 알지 못하지만 자동적으로 발견되는 에러를 고려한 영향요인과 사전 경험에 의하여 세밀하게 에러를 발견하기 위하여 테스팅 관리자가 설정해놓은 요인인 학습효과의 특성에 대한 문제를 비교 제시 하였다. 본 연구에서는 학습효과 비동질적인 유한고장모형 분석을 위한 모수 추정은 우도함수를 이용하였다. 소프트웨어 시장에 인도하기 위한 결정에 대하여 조건부 고장률은 중요한 변수가 되고 이러한 고장 모델은 실제 상황에서 많이 사용되고 있다. 통계적 공정 관리 (SPC)는 소프트웨어 오류의 예측을 모니터링 함으로써 소프트웨어의 신뢰성 향상에 크게 기여할 수 있다. 이러한 컨트롤 차트는 널리 소프트웨어 산업의 소프트웨어 프로세스 제어를 위해 사용된다. 본 연구에서는 로그 위험 학습 효과 속성의 비동질적인 포아송 과정의 평균값 기능을 사용한 컨트롤 메커니즘을 제안하였다.

다항 위험함수에 근거한 NHPP 소프트웨어 신뢰모형에 관한 통계적 공정관리 접근방법 비교연구 (The Assessing Comparative Study for Statistical Process Control of Software Reliability Model Based on polynomial hazard function)

  • 김희철;신현철
    • 한국정보전자통신기술학회논문지
    • /
    • 제8권5호
    • /
    • pp.345-353
    • /
    • 2015
  • 소프트웨어 디버깅과정에서 오류의 발생 시간에 기초한 많은 소프트웨어 신뢰성 모형이 이미 연구되었다. 유한고장모형과 비동질적인 포아송과정을 이용하면 소프트웨어의 신뢰성 모형에 대한 모수 추정을 가능하게 한다. 소프트웨어를 사용자에게 인도하는 경우 인도시기를 결정할 때 조건부 고장률은 중요한 변수가 된다. 이러한 유한 고장 모형은 실제 다양한 상황에서 사용될 수 있다. 특성화 문제, 이상치의 검출, 선형 추정, 시스템 신뢰성 연구, 수명 시험, 생존 분석, 데이터 압축 및 많은 다른 분야의 연구에서 이들의 사용은 많은 연구에서 볼 수 있다. 통계 공정 관리(SPC)는 소프트웨어 오류의 예측을 모니터링 함으로써 소프트웨어의 신뢰성의 향상에 크게 기여할 수 있다. 관리도는 널리 소프트웨어 업계에서 소프트웨어 품질관리에 사용된다. 본 논문에서는 NHPP와 다항 위험 함수의 평균값을 기초한 관리 메카니즘을 제시하였다.

Fault-Tolerance를 위한 시스템의 동작방식에 대한 비교 연구 (Comparative Study of the System Operational Method for Fault-Tolernace)

  • 양성현;이기서
    • 한국통신학회논문지
    • /
    • 제17권11호
    • /
    • pp.1279-1289
    • /
    • 1992
  • 고장 방지 시스템은 하드웨어나 소프트웨어의 여분 (Redundancy)을 이용하여 신뢰도(Reliability) 및 안전도(Safety)를 향상 시킨다. 시스템의 대상 영역(application areas)에 따라 고장 마스크(fault mask), 고장검출(fault detection), 고장 확인(fault identification)등의 기법을 선택하여 이용한다. 본 연구에서는 최소의 하드웨어와 소프트웨어의 여분을 이용하는 DMR(Double Modular Redundancy) 시스템을 대기 모듈(standby module)과 Fail-safe 모듈로 동작 시킬때 신뢰도와 안전도의 특성을 비교 제시한다. 또한 자기 진단 프로그램의 과도 오류 방지 능력에 대한 시스템의 MTTF를 비교함으로서 과도 오류를 취급하는 효과적인 방법을 제시하였다.

  • PDF

소프트웨어의 확률적 신뢰도 성장법에 관한 연구 (A Study on the Stochastic Reliability Growth of Software)

  • 최규식;김종기
    • 대한전기학회:학술대회논문집
    • /
    • 대한전기학회 2001년도 하계학술대회 논문집 D
    • /
    • pp.2753-2755
    • /
    • 2001
  • 소프트웨어 신뢰도에서 지금까지 여러 연구자들이 적용한 가정사항은 프로그램의 고장율이 잔여결함의 미지수에 대한 일정한 배수라고 한 것이다. 이는 모든 결함이 프로그램의 고장율에 동일한 양으로 기여한다는 것을 의미한다. 우리는 이 가정에 대해서 대안을 제시한다. 제안된 모델은 잔여결함을 중시하는 전의 것에 비하여 고장수정을 조기에 수행할 수 있게 함으로써 신뢰성 향상에 커다란 효과가 있다. 이 결함들이 전체적인 고장율에 가장 큰 공헌을 하기 때문에 그들 자신이 일찍이 나타나서 곧 수정될 수 있다는 장점이 있다. 모델은 취급하기가 쉬워서 다양한 신뢰도 척도를 계산할 수 있다. 목표 신뢰도를 얻기 위한 전체 수행시간과 목표 신뢰도를 얻기 위한 총 결함의 수를 예측할 수 있다.

  • PDF

대규모 전력계통의 해석을 위한 소프트웨어 개발 (Development of Software for Large Scaled Power System Application)

  • 김한준;박형국;황갑주
    • 대한전기학회:학술대회논문집
    • /
    • 대한전기학회 2001년도 추계학술대회 논문집 전력기술부문
    • /
    • pp.289-292
    • /
    • 2001
  • 전력계통의 조류계산과 고장계산은 전력계통의 운용과 해석 및 계획의 기반이 되는 산법으로 계속 연구 개선되고 있으며, 최근에는 컴퓨터 분야의 발달에 따라 소형 컴퓨터 레벨에서도 대규모 계통을 해석할 수 있는 소프트웨어들이 개발되고 있다. 본 연구를 통하여 퍼스널 컴퓨터 레벨에서 대규모의 실계통을 해석할 수 있는 소프트웨어를 개발하였다. 산법에는 조류계산과 고장계산 모두 어드미턴스행렬을 기반으로 하였으며, 스파스 프로그래밍 기법을 도입함으로서 대규모 실계통의 해석을 가능하게 하였다. 개발된 소프트웨어는 이미 전력회사에서 그 성능을 검증받은 PTI사의 소프트웨어인 PSS/E와의 입력자료 호환성을 갖도록 하였고 사용자의 접근을 쉽게 할 수 있는 그래픽 사용자 인터페이스 환경을 구현하였다. 개발된 산법의 성능을 검증하기 위하여 PSS/E 20모선 샘플계통, IEEE 샘플계통 및 한국전력 실계통에 적용하였다.

  • PDF

신뢰도 향상을 위한 교환기 소프트웨어 설계 모델

  • 문숙경;이재섭
    • ETRI Journal
    • /
    • 제14권3호
    • /
    • pp.58-66
    • /
    • 1992
  • 본 논문은 대형 실시간 교환기 소프트웨어 설계시에 이용될 수 있는 설계모델을 제안한다. Anna $Hac^[8]$이 제안한 모델을 근간으로 중요한 구성요소에다 비중을 두는 제약 사항을 추가한 모델로 수정 보완하였다. 소프트웨어를 구성하는 중요한 구성요소들(예를 들면, 프로세스, 프로시저, 시그널, 데이터)을 열거하고 그들간의 종속관계를 근간으로 고장의 근원, 즉, 고장이 발생되면 자체 구성 요소에서 생긴 것인지, 혹은 다른 구성 요소에서부터 파급되어온 것인지를 구성요소들간의 관계를 통해 파악하여, 시스팀 다운 시간을 계산하여 이 값이 최소화 되도록하는 구조로 수정을 가할 수 있다. 그리하여, 소프트웨어 구조 설계시에 소프트웨어를 여러 주요 계층 및 구성요소들로 분할할 시 최대의 신뢰도를 보장받을 수 있는 구조로 설계를 할 수 있다는 것이다.

  • PDF

수명분포가 감마족인 기록값 통계량에 기초한 무한고장 NHPP 소프트웨어 신뢰성장 모형에 관한 비교 연구 (A Study of Infinite Failure NHPP Software Reliability Growth Model base on Record Value Statistics with Gamma Family of Lifetime Distribution)

  • 김희철;신현철
    • 융합보안논문지
    • /
    • 제6권3호
    • /
    • pp.145-153
    • /
    • 2006
  • 본 논문에서는 기록값 통계량을 이용한 무한 고장 NHPP 모형들이 제안되었다. 이 모형들은 결함당 고장 발생률이 단조 증가하거나 단조 감소하는 패턴을 가진다. 그리고 수명 분포에서는 어랑 분포, 랄리 분포와 굼벨를 이용한 소프트웨어 신뢰성 모형을 적용하여 비교연구에 초점을 두었다. 고장 간격 시간 자료를 이용한 무한 고장 NHPP 모형들에 대한 모수 추정법은 최우 추정법을 사용하였고 적용 분포들의 적용을 용이하게 하기 위하여 특수한 형태를 제시하였다. 고장 자료의 분석을 위하여 산술 및 라플라스 추세 검정과 적합도 및 치우침 검정을 실시하여 그 결과를 나열하였다.

  • PDF

지수화 지수 분포에 의존한 NHPP 소프트웨어 신뢰성장 모형에 관한 연구 (The Study for NHPP Software Reliability Growth Model based on Exponentiated Exponential Distribution)

  • 김희철
    • 한국컴퓨터정보학회논문지
    • /
    • 제11권5호
    • /
    • pp.9-18
    • /
    • 2006
  • 유한고장수를 가진 비동질적인 포아송 과정에 기초한 모형들에서 잔존 결함 1개당 고장 발생률은 일반적으로 상수, 혹은 단조증가 및 단조 감소 추세를 가지고 있다. 본 논문에서는 기존의 소프트웨어 신뢰성 모형인 Goel-Okumoto 모형과 Yamada-Ohba-Osaki 모형을 재조명하고 최근에 Gupta 와 Kundu(2001)에 의해서 2 모수 감마분포나 와이블 분포의 대체모형으로서 여러 가지 수명자료를 분석함에 있어서 효율적 분포가 됨이 밝혀진 지수화된 지수 분포를 이용한 모형을 제안하였다. 고장 간격시간으로 구성된 자료를 이용한 모수추정 방법은 최우추정법과 일반적인 수치해석 방법인 이분법을 사용하여 모수 추정을 실시하고 효율적인 모형 선택은 편차자승합(SSE), AIC 통계량 및 콜모고로프 거리를 적용하여 모형들에 대한 효율성 입증방법을 설명하였다. 소프트웨어 고장 자료 분석에서는 NTDS 자료를 통하여 분석하였다. 이 자료들에서 기존의 모형과 지수화된 지수 분포 모형의 비교를 위하여 산술적 및 라플라스 검정, 편의 검정 등을 이용하였다.

  • PDF

Makeham분포에 의존한 신뢰성모형에 근거한 학습효과 특성에 관한 비교 연구 (A comparative study on learning effects based on the reliability model depending on Makeham distribution)

  • 김희철;신현철
    • 한국정보전자통신기술학회논문지
    • /
    • 제9권5호
    • /
    • pp.496-502
    • /
    • 2016
  • 본 논문에서는 소프트웨어 제품을 개발하여 테스팅을 하는 시행에서 소프트웨어 운용자들이 소프트웨어 검사 도구에 적용할 수 있는 학습기법에 근거한 NHPP 소프트웨어 모형에 대하여 비교 연구 하였다. 수명분포는 Makeham 분포를 이용하고 유한고장 NHPP모형을 적용하였다. 소프트웨어 오류 탐색 방법은 미리 인지하지 못하지만 자동적으로 발견되는 에러에 영향을 주는 영향요인과 사전경험에 기초하여 에러를 관찰하기 위하여 테스팅 운용자가 미리 설정해놓은 요인인 학습효과의 영향에 대한 문제를 비교 분석하였다. 그 결과 학습요인이 자동 에러 탐색요인보다 큰 경우가 일반적으로 효율적인 모형으로 나타났다. 본 논문의 신뢰특성분석에서는 소프트웨어고장시간을 적용하고 모수추정 방법은 최우추정법을 적용하고 추세분석을 통하여 자료의 신뢰성을 확보한 이후에 평균제곱오차와 $R^2$ (결정계수)를 적용하여 효율적인 모형을 선택 비교 분석하였다. 이 연구를 통하여 소프트웨어 운영자들은 다양한 학습효과를 고려함으로서 소프트웨어 고장추세에 대한 기본지식을 파악하는데 하나의 지침으로 사용가능함을 보여주고 있다.

비선형 강도함수 특성을 이용한 유한고장 NHPP모형에 근거한 소프트웨어 최적방출시기 비교 연구 (The Comparative Study of Software Optimal Release Time of Finite NHPP Model Considering Property of Nonlinear Intensity Function)

  • 김경수;김희철
    • 디지털융복합연구
    • /
    • 제11권9호
    • /
    • pp.159-166
    • /
    • 2013
  • 본 연구에서는 소프트웨어 제품을 개발하여 테스팅을 거친 후 사용자에게 인도하는 시기를 결정하는 방출문제에 대하여 연구 하였다. 소프트웨어의 결함을 제거하거나 수정 작업과정에서 유한고장수를 가진 비동질적인 포아송과정에 기초하였다. 수명강도는 다양한 형상모수와 척도모수에 이용 할 수 있기 때문에 신뢰성 분야에서 많이 사용되는 비선형 특성을 가진 반-로지스틱 분포 모형을 이용한 방출시기에 관한 문제를 제시하였다. 소프트웨어 요구 신뢰도를 만족시키고 소프트웨어 개발 및 유지 총비용을 최소화 시키는 최적 소프트웨어 방출 정책에 대하여 논의 되었다. 본 논문의 수치적인 예에서는 고장 시간 자료를 적용하였으며 모수추정 방법은 최우추정법을 이용하고 최적 방출시기를 추정하였다. 따라서 소프트웨어 방출시기를 사전 정보로 활용하면 잠재적 보안피해액을 줄 일 수 있다고 판단된다.